
揭秘localstorage:它的主要用途是什么?
引言:
在当前互联网技术发展的背景下,网页应用越来越复杂,需要存储大量的数据。而localstorage作为浏览器提供的一种本地存储解决方案,为我们提供了一种方便且持久的数据存储机制。本文将揭秘localstorage的主要用途和使用方法,并给出具体的代码示例。
第一部分:localstorage的主要用途
localstorage是HTML5标准中的一项重要特性,它允许我们在浏览器端本地存储数据,不管用户是否关闭浏览器,数据都能被保留。与传统的cookie相比,localstorage拥有更大的存储空间,能够存储更多的数据,并且在数据交互方面更加灵活。
localstorage主要用途有以下几个方面:
第二部分:localstorage的使用方法
localstorage提供了一系列的API来操作本地存储的数据,包括setItem、getItem、removeItem等方法。下面给出一些具体的代码示例。
存储数据
localStorage.setItem('username', 'Alice');
localStorage.setItem('age', '25');以上代码将用户名和年龄存储在localstorage中。
获取数据
let username = localStorage.getItem('username');
console.log(username);以上代码将从localstorage中获取储存的用户名,并输出到控制台。
删除数据
localStorage.removeItem('age');以上代码将从localstorage中删除储存的年龄。
清空数据
localStorage.clear();
以上代码将清空localstorage中的所有数据。
判断localstorage是否可用
function isLocalStorageAvailable() {
try {
localStorage.setItem('test', '1');
localStorage.removeItem('test');
return true;
} catch (e) {
return false;
}
}
if (isLocalStorageAvailable()) {
// localstorage可用
} else {
// localstorage不可用
}以上代码判断浏览器是否支持localstorage,如果支持则执行相应的代码逻辑。
结论:
本文揭秘了localstorage的主要用途和使用方法,并给出了具体的代码示例。通过合理的利用localstorage,我们可以实现持久存储数据、构建离线应用以及优化网页加载速度等功能。在实际开发过程中,我们可以根据具体需求灵活运用localstorage,为用户提供更好的使用体验。
以上就是了解localstorage:它的主要功能是什么?的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号